My compose:

services:
  termix:
    image: ghcr.io/lukegus/termix:latest
    container_name: termix
    restart: unless-stopped
    ports:
      - 8081:8081
    volumes:
      - /home/dockervolumes/data:/app/data
    environment:
      PORT: "8081"
volumes:
  termix-data:
    driver: local
networks: {}

It works great.

Adding hosts is currently only possible in a browser, not on a smartphone.

 

I stumbled across the GitHub page by chance. I've been looking for an alternative to Terminus for quite some time. Termix looks really good. Very nice web interface. It's still a bit buggy in a few places, but it's quite usable.

"Termix is a web-based server management platform with SSH terminal, tunneling, and file editing capabilities. Here, you can find the repositories for the main Termix server, along with the mobile app, documentation, and support"
